's personalized sub-brand Fang Cheng Bao has opened its first batch of stores, with pre-sales of its first model started in August, while official sales have yet to begin.

Fang Cheng Bao's first 70 directly-managed stores have begun trial operations, with another 10 opening soon, the brand announced today.

These stores cover 44 cities in 23 regions of China, including Beijing, Shanghai, Guangzhou, Shenzhen, Hefei, Wuhan and Nanjing, it said.

A total of more than 150 Fang Cheng Bao stores in more than 80 cities in China will gradually begin operations, and Bao 5, or Leopard 5, will be available at these stores, the brand said.

BYD debuted the Fang Cheng Bao brand on June 9, the fifth in its brand matrix after the BYD-branded Dynasty and Ocean series, as well as the Denza and Yangwang brands.

The sub-brand will meet growing consumer demand for personalization by offering a range of unique, professional-grade new energy vehicle (NEV) models, BYD said at the time.

On August 16, BYD officially launched the Fang Cheng Bao brand, as well as the brand's exclusive DMO (dual mode off-road) technology platform to target the off-road market.

At the brand launch in August, BYD introduced the Fang Cheng Bao's first model, the Bao 5, and unexpectedly announced two other models -- the Bao 8 concept and the Bao 3.

BYD announced the channel plan for Fang Cheng Bao at that time, with the first stores adopting a direct management model to ensure consistency in service and experience quality.

Fang Cheng Bao was building more than 100 channel touchpoints in 60 Chinese cities, including sales and service centers, mini sales and service centers, and retail centers, BYD said on August 16.

Fang Cheng Bao's flagship sales and service centers will not only feature car sales and delivery, but will also offer official tuning services, BYD said at the time.

Fang Cheng Bao announced on August 25, the first day of the Chengdu auto show, that the Bao 5 was available for pre-order, with a pre-sale price range of RMB 300,000 ($41,000) - RMB 400,000 yuan.

This price range is significantly lower than the RMB 400,000 to RMB 600,000 range that many had previously expected.

On September 27, Fang Cheng Bao saw the first production vehicle of the Bao 5 roll off the production line.

The Bao 5 is a hardcore SUV powered by a 1.5L engine with a displacement of 143 kW and 273 Nm of torque.

It is also equipped with dual motors, with the front motor producing 200 kW of maximum power and 360 Nm of maximum torque, and the rear motor producing 285 kW of maximum power and 400 Nm of maximum torque.

The powertrain has a total power of 505 kW and a total torque of 760 Nm, allowing the vehicle to accelerate from 0 to 100 km/h in 4.8 seconds.

The Bao 5 is equipped with BYD's lithium iron phosphate chemistry-based blade battery with a pack capacity of 31.8 kWh and a CLTC battery range of 125 km. It has a combined range of 1,200 km on a full tank of gas and a full charge.
